Analysis
The most recent figure for annual change in population in Denmark is 45,233 people, measured in 2023.
That represents a change of down 1.9% on the previous year and up 93.1% over ten years.
Over the whole period, annual change in population in Denmark peaked at 46,127 people in 2022 and was at its lowest, -3,731 people, in 1982.
That places Denmark 112th out of 236 countries with data for 2023, putting it in the middle of the range.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
Averages by decade
| Decade | Average | Lowest | Highest | Years |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1950s | 31,119 people | 23,317 people | 37,297 people | 9 |
| 1960s | 34,332 people | 26,997 people | 38,362 people | 10 |
| 1970s | 22,506 people | 12,400 people | 36,876 people | 10 |
| 1980s | 1,586 people | -3,731 people | 6,813 people | 10 |
| 1990s | 18,910 people | 8,307 people | 29,707 people | 10 |
| 2000s | 20,136 people | 13,973 people | 32,158 people | 10 |
| 2010s | 29,145 people | 20,794 people | 44,498 people | 10 |
| 2020s | 33,379 people | 16,911 people | 46,127 people | 4 |

About this data
Annual change in population, calculated as the difference between population on 1 July of consecutive years.
